Bread. The French working class lived on bread. Through most of the eighteenth century a workman's wage was just enough to buy the quantity of bread that would keep him and his wife alive and strong enough to work. If the price of bread went up, the quantity went down. When it doubled, his rations were halved. If the price wet down, he could afford meat once a week, and children. If the price went up after the children were weaned ( much later than now, up to four years), the children starved.

If the elasticity for computers at the current price is at 6.4 what would happen to total revenues if a computer manufacturer doubled its price?

If the elasticity for computers is 6.4, it indicates that the demand for computers is highly elastic. This means that a price increase would lead to a proportionally larger decrease in quantity demanded. Therefore, if a computer manufacturer doubled its price, total revenues would decrease significantly, as the loss in sales volume would outweigh the gains from the higher price.
